Cost of a replacement key
It's an aggravating and costly mistake to lose your car keys. There are numerous options if you need to replace the key of your Audi. You have two options that you can choose to either have your key replaced at a dealership , or you can have it done by an automotive locksmith.
The cost of a replacement for your vehicle key will vary depending on the year and model of your vehicle. It is also crucial to decide whether you want the key programmed. To program the key it is necessary to bring your vehicle to the dealer.
If you choose to have the new key programmed it could take up to at least an hour. This time can vary depending on how busy the dealer will be.
The type of key you require will also impact the price for a replacement key. There are three main kinds of keys which include basic valet, standard laser-cut, and switchblade.
A standard valet key is a basic key that fits in the ignition. They are the least expensive to produce and are expected to cost between $50 and $100 each.
A key cut with lasers, on the other hand is more complicated and requires a special tool. Laser-cut keys are typically more expensive than standard ones.

The cost of a transponder key
When you need to replace an Audi key, the price can vary based on your location. To determine the price, it's recommended to talk to the locksmith or dealer.
A transponder key is a security feature found in the majority of cars of the present that blocks people from opening your car without your consent. These keys contain a chip that communicates with your engine control unit (ECU). This lets you verify that the key is genuine. If the chip doesn't recognize it your key won't function and you will need to replace it at the dealership.
A new transponder will cost you about $160, dependent on whether it's laser cut or not. Laser cut keys are usually larger than standard keys and typically have less grooves in their design. This improves their security which makes them a great choice for people who are concerned about security.
